腾讯云轻量服务器与MySQL的融合:安装与配置实战
结论:
在数字化时代,数据库管理系统(如MySQL)是企业级应用的核心组件。腾讯云轻量服务器作为一款经济高效、易于管理的云计算产品,为MySQL的部署提供了理想的平台。这里将详细探讨如何在腾讯云轻量服务器上安装和配置MySQL,以实现数据存储和处理的高效运行。
正文:
首先,我们理解一下腾讯云轻量服务器。这是一款面向入门级云服务器用户的产品,适合个人开发者、小型网站和轻量级业务场景。它的优势在于快速启动、简单易用和低成本,这使得它成为部署数据库服务的理想选择。
安装MySQL:
-
选择合适的服务器配置:在腾讯云控制台,选择“轻量应用服务器”,根据你的业务需求选择合适的配置,如CPU、内存、硬盘大小等。考虑到MySQL的数据存储和处理需求,建议选择至少2核2GB的配置。
-
镜像选择:在创建服务器时,选择“Ubuntu”或“CentOS”等支持MySQL的Linux系统镜像。
-
连接服务器:通过SSH工具(如Xshell、Putty)连接到你的轻量服务器。
-
安装MySQL:在服务器终端中,使用以下命令进行安装(以Ubuntu为例):
sudo apt-get update sudo apt-get install mysql-server在安装过程中,系统会提示设置root用户的密码。
配置MySQL:
-
启动MySQL服务:
sudo systemctl start mysql并设置为开机启动:
sudo systemctl enable mysql -
数据库安全设置:执行MySQL的初始化脚本,进行用户权限和安全设置。
sudo mysql_secure_installation按照提示操作,确认删除匿名用户、禁止远程root登录、删除测试数据库等。
-
创建数据库和用户:登录MySQL,创建新的数据库和用户,赋予相应的权限。
mysql -u root -p CREATE DATABASE mydb; GRANT ALL PRIVILEGES ON mydb.* TO 'myuser'@'%' IDENTIFIED BY 'mypassword'; FLUSH PRIVILEGES; EXIT;(请替换’mydb’, ‘myuser’, ‘mypassword’为实际的数据库名、用户名和密码)
-
测试连接:在本地或其他服务器上,使用新创建的用户和密码尝试连接到MySQL,验证配置是否成功。
总结:
在腾讯云轻量服务器上安装和配置MySQL,虽然过程相对简单,但需注意服务器的性能配置、数据库的安全性和稳定性。通过合理的规划和实施,我们可以充分利用腾讯云的资源,为各种规模的应用提供稳定、高效的数据库服务。同时,由于业务的增长,也可以轻松地对轻量服务器进行升级,以满足更高的性能需求。
CCLOUD博客